Moral role-models, being religious, social, or academic, continue to exert influence on the minds and behaviors of those who look up to those who look up to them. From this perspective, the influence exerted comes from the role-model personality. The higher the personality, the more profound the influence is supposed to prove. On the other hand, the one who is tends to receives the influence should be capable of both appreciating the status of the dignitary in question and the scope of his efforts for which he or she has proved an admirable role-model. Shiite religious history offers a considerable number of such figures who have exerted such influence both in their life-time and after their demise.<br>
A prominent Shiite religious scholar, the late Grand Ayatollah Sayyid Abu al-Qasim Musawi Khoie who was indeed an exemplary influential figure. A prominent Shiite mujtahid and <em>marjaʽ al-taqlid</em> in Najaf for over seventy years, he educated many, many students, in fact mujtahids, who have been sources of help in many areas of the lives of Shiites. Among his students one can find a good range of scholars, from outstanding professors to great mujtahids in various Muslim lands, from Lebanon to Indonesia.<br>
The present issue of <em>Safinah al-Najah</em> contains the first English translation of a long poem, in Arabic called <em>urjūzah</em>, which the late Grand Ayatollah Khoie composed in honor of Imam ʽAlī's sublime character and career in the Islamic world. Composed in the light of noble Islamic teachings, it offers a survey of the Divine unicity to the prophethood of the Prophet Muḥammad and deals with Imam ʽAlī in detail. He continued working on it until his death. The cases of the life and times of the Grand Ayatollah Khoie and, in this particular instance, his <em>urjūzah</em> show the depth and purity of both the influence he received from the noble teachings of the Infallibles and the array of the impact he made on his contemporaries and students.<br>
It can be a worthwhile and life-long project to delve into various aspects of the teachings of the Infallibles and the moral impact they have made throughout Islamic history. This impact can be found from the fountainhead of their discourse in various genres. For clarification of their discourses, the expositions must<br>
be sought in the works of prominent Shiite ulema.
